Features of Thick Rubber Gaskets 1. Material Composition Thick rubber gaskets are typically made from high-quality synthetic rubber, such as neoprene, nitrile, or silicone. These materials offer excellent chemical resistance, heat resistance, and ozone resistance, making them suitable for a wide range of applications. 2. Thickness One of the defining characteristics of thick rubber gaskets is their thickness, which can vary from a few millimeters to several centimeters. This thickness provides additional support and protection against pressure and abrasion, making them ideal for high-pressure and heavy-duty applications. 3. Compression Set Compression set refers to the permanent deformation that occurs when a material is subjected to constant pressure over time. Thick rubber gaskets typically have low compression set values, ensuring long-lasting performance and reducing the risk of leaks. 4. Temperature Range Thick rubber gaskets can withstand a wide temperature range, from -50°C to 250°C, depending on the type of rubber used. This makes them suitable for use in extreme environments, such as refrigeration units, furnaces, and chemical processing plants. Benefits of Using Thick Rubber Gaskets 1. Versatility Thick rubber gaskets can be customized to fit a wide variety of applications, making them a versatile solution for various industries. Applications of Thick Rubber Gaskets 1. Plumbing Systems Thick rubber gaskets are commonly used in plumbing systems to prevent leaks and ensure a tight seal between pipes and fittings. 2. HVAC Systems In heating, ventilation, and air conditioning (HVAC) systems, thick rubber gaskets provide insulation and prevent air leakage, improving energy efficiency and comfort. 3. Chemical Processing Thick rubber gaskets are resistant to chemicals and can withstand harsh environments, making them ideal for use in chemical processing plants and refineries. 4. Automotive Industry In the automotive industry, thick rubber gaskets are used to seal engine components, transmission systems, and exhaust systems, ensuring reliability and performance.
